Output d3590150fac7326068d6068d712d291381964db0b0312a0f9b773b89388ac7af:3

value
35247532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af3e3b72c409a124eda537ac0ed6e81900c0c29a OP_EQUAL
address
MPsm2yGZ1UxXzAkdVryuv55y2RXYVUGUoq
transaction
d3590150fac7326068d6068d712d291381964db0b0312a0f9b773b89388ac7af
spent
true